Add name of functions triggering warning backtraces to the __bug_table object section to enable support for suppressing WARNING backtraces. To limit image size impact, the pointer to the function name is only added to the __bug_table section if both CONFIG_KUNIT_SUPPRESS_BACKTRACE and CONFIG_DEBUG_BUGVERBOSE are enabled. Otherwise, the __func__ assembly parameter is replaced with a (dummy) NULL parameter to avoid an image size increase due to unused __func__ entries (this is necessary because __func__ is not a define but a virtual variable). Prototype was for HAVE_BUG_FUNCTION() instead Perhaps either the new code should be placed above the Kernel doc, or scripts/kernel-doc should be enhanced?
Thanks a lot for the feedback. The definition block needs to be inside CONFIG_DEBUG_BUGVERBOSE, so it would be a bit odd to move it above the documentation just to make kerneldoc happy.
